The use of aromatherapy and other complementary methods has gained popularity among patients receiving antiemetic treatments. These approaches aim to enhance comfort, reduce side effects, and improve overall well-being during medical treatments.
Understanding Antiemetics and Their Role
Antiemetics are medications designed to prevent or alleviate nausea and vomiting, common side effects of chemotherapy, radiation therapy, and certain medications. While effective, they may sometimes cause additional side effects or discomfort.
What Is Aromatherapy?
Aromatherapy involves the use of essential oils extracted from plants to promote physical and psychological well-being. It is often used as a complementary therapy to support traditional medical treatments.
Benefits of Aromatherapy with Antiemetics
- Reduction of nausea and vomiting symptoms
- Promotion of relaxation and stress relief
- Improvement in sleep quality
- Alleviation of anxiety related to treatment
Common Essential Oils Used
- Ginger oil
- Peppermint oil
- Lavender oil
- Lemon oil
Methods of Application
Essential oils can be used in various ways, including diffusing in the air, topical application (diluted with carrier oils), or inhalation through steam inhalation or personal inhalers.
Other Complementary Methods
Besides aromatherapy, several other complementary approaches may support antiemetic therapy:
- Acupuncture and acupressure
- Mindfulness and relaxation techniques
- Dietary modifications, such as small, frequent meals
- Hydration and electrolyte balance
Precautions and Considerations
While generally considered safe, aromatherapy should be used with caution, especially in vulnerable populations such as pregnant women or individuals with allergies. Always consult healthcare providers before starting any complementary therapy.
